Kali Yuga, or the Age of Darkness, is one of the four eternally repeating cycles of the universe, known as yugas, in Hinduism. The other three cycles are Satya Yuga, Treta Yuga, and Dvapara Yuga. Kali Yuga is the current era and is said to have begun after Krishna departed from his earthly abode on February 18, 3102 BCE. Kali Yuga lasts for 432,000 years. During Kali Yuga, humanity's spirituality declines and is ultimately reduced to only a quarter of what it was during the golden age of Satya Yuga. During this era, an apocalyptic figure will appear on Earth: Sri Kalki, the tenth and final incarnation of Vishnu, riding a white horse.

Kali Yuga is described in Vedic literature as follows:

"During Kali Yuga, the leaders of the world will become perilous and taxation will turn unjust. Leaders will no longer see the importance of nature and the role of humans within it. In Kali Yuga, unworthy individuals will rise to power. Nationwide protests will be suppressed to prevent change. Baseless bloodlust and murders will increase. Expressions of lust will become socially acceptable. People will no longer be guided by reason but instead will be swayed by emotions, and vice versa. People will be blinded by superficial intelligence and will no longer see the need for wisdom. Stereotypes and cultural norms will become life’s priorities. Even preteens will become pregnant as sexuality and intercourse take center stage in society. Sinfulness and immoral lifestyles will spread, and virtue will fade. Alcohol and drugs will proliferate. True gurus will no longer be respected, and their teachings will be mocked, while the world will be filled with false gurus. As the number of sins increases, so too will the number of natural punishments, leading to the death of many in severe catastrophes. In the final stages of the age, continuous rains will flood the earth. Toward the end of Kali Yuga, Kalki will come riding on his white horse and will begin his battle against Kali and its dark forces."
